Broadcom Inc
TECHNOLOGY · SEMICONDUCTORS · USA
Broadcom Inc. is an American designer, developer, manufacturer and global supplier of a wide range of semiconductor and infrastructure software products. Broadcom's product offerings serve the data center, networking, software, broadband, wireless, and storage and industrial markets.

TECHNOLOGY · SOFTWARE - INFRASTRUCTURE · USA
Okta Inc. is a premier provider in the identity and access management sector, delivering cutting-edge authentication solutions that enhance digital security and improve user experience for enterprises. With a comprehensive suite of services such as single sign-on, multi-factor authentication, and identity lifecycle management, Okta empowers organizations to manage user identities seamlessly across complex hybrid IT environments.
